Pass DHCP Options through VPN??

Is there a way (or future plans for) to pass DHCP options through to the VPN client using PPTP?

Since it's already configured so we can pull IP addresses from an existing DHCP server, it only seems to make sense that we could also have the VPN clients receive more than just IP Address, Mask and Router.

I would like to be able to pass the following:

- DNS Suffix
- SLP Options 78 and 79 (Novell environment - Directory agent and Scope)

The idea is to not have to manually configure the workstation for these options, instead receive them from the centrally controlled DHCP server.
